Common LiftMaster Garage Door Problems We Solve in Cudahy
- Travel limit sensor drift causing mid-cycle reversal. Cudahy’s postwar bungalows often have under 2 inches of headroom clearance above the door opening. Even a quarter-inch sensor misalignment — common after seasonal temperature swings — can make a LiftMaster 8160W or 87504 reverse completely. We recalibrate limits and realign photo eyes to account for these tight tolerances.
- MyQ Wi-Fi connectivity dropouts. Cudahy’s extreme density means dozens of competing routers in every block. Your LiftMaster 8500W or 8365W may lose its MyQ connection not from hardware failure, but from channel congestion. We diagnose whether the issue is the opener’s logic board or environmental interference, then recommend a Wi-Fi extender or router channel change when that’s the actual fix.
- Torsion spring fatigue paired with heavy wooden doors. Cudahy runs 5–10°F hotter than coastal LA in summer. That extra heat accelerates metal fatigue in springs, which then forces the LiftMaster opener to work harder. We see this combination fail most often on uninsulated south-facing garages near the 710 corridor.
- Gear sprocket wear on chain-drive models like the 8365W. The oily particulate matter from Cudahy’s poor air quality — a mix of freeway exhaust and industrial emissions — coats chains and increases friction. This grime shortens lubrication intervals and grinds down nylon gears faster than in cleaner-air cities. We clean the full drive system and replace with OEM-spec gears, not generic substitutes.
- Opener strain from non-standard door openings. When a Cudahy garage has been partially converted to living space, the original header may be compromised or the track mounting points relocated. A LiftMaster 8500W wall-mount needs solid structural attachment — we assess framing integrity before any installation begins, avoiding callbacks from failed mounts.
LiftMaster Service in Cudahy: What Local Conditions Mean for Your Equipment
Cudahy is one of the most densely populated square miles in the entire United States, and that pressure has reshaped how garage doors function here. The extreme housing density has produced an unusually high rate of unpermitted garage-to-living-space conversions among the city’s small postwar bungalows. We encounter non-standard or partially framed-in openings far more often than in neighboring South Gate or Bell — meaning a significant share of “repair” calls actually involve assessing structural changes before any hardware work can begin.
For LiftMaster owners specifically, this changes everything about opener selection and mounting. The 8500W wall-mount unit, popular for its space-saving design, requires a solid header and clear side-wall attachment points. When a homeowner on Clara Street or in central Cudahy has framed in a stud wall six inches inside the original opening, standard mounting hardware won’t reach. We recently serviced a LiftMaster 8500W at a 1950s bungalow on Clara Street where exactly this scenario played out. The homeowner had converted half the garage into a bedroom without a permit, leaving a stud wall six inches inside the original opening. Our tech assessed the framing, then installed a low-headroom track conversion kit and remounted the wall-mount opener with custom brackets — restoring full operation without compromising the living space.
This is why we don’t quote LiftMaster opener installations over the phone in Cudahy. The opener model matters less than whether the opening it needs to control still structurally exists.
